    > Build psmouse into a module (for easier testing) and insert it with the proto
    > parameter. I'd say "modprobe psmouse proto=exps" works for you, but you might
    > want to try imps and ps2pp too. The reason I wrote the patch in the first
    > place was that a lot of PS/2 Logitech mice refused to work (and yes, exps
    > works for me and others)....
